Chinese aircraft carrier and US destroyer in the straits of Taiwan

A Chinese aircraft carrier and a US warship sailed today Strait of Taiwan that separates the island from the mainland Chinaas announced by the Ministries of Defense USA and Taiwan for a while before US President Joe Biden had a telephone conversation with his Chinese counterpart Xi Jinping.

In a succinct message to the French Agency, the Ministry of Defense of Taiwan confirmed that the Chinese aircraft carrier Shandong sailed the Strait.

«We emphasize that we have been notified and are monitoring all aircraft carriers and ships of the People’s Liberation Army (s.s. of China) sailing in the Strait area“, He added.

The Pentagon as well confirmed that an American destroyer crossed the Strait today.

The US, Taiwan’s main ally, considers the Strait to be international maritime zone and have sent warships to the area to ensure “free navigation”, the APE reports, citing AFP and Reuters.

The international media point out that the announcement of the Taiwanese ministry was made public before Xi Jinping’s telephone conversation with Joe Biden, during which the former said that the military conflicts between states “it is not in anyone’s interest“- This is a reference to war in Ukraine.

It is noted that it is not It is rare, however, for warships to sail the Strait of Taiwan.

Shandong was also there in December 2020, a day after a US warship passed. The same aircraft carrier sailed the Strait in December 2019, a few weeks before elections in Taiwan.

Xi and Biden talks on Taiwan as well

According to Chinese media, Xi Jinping told Biden that the Taiwan issue should be addressed. “correctlyTo avoid a negative impact on relations between the two countries.

«Some people in the United States are sending the wrong message to the pro-independence forces in Taiwan, and that is very dangerous. If the Taiwan issue is not addressed properly, it will have subversive consequences for the relationship between the two countries.“, Said Si.

«We hope that the American side will pay due attentionIn this matter, he added.

During Biden’s presidency, Washington approved at least two conventions arms sales in Taiwan to strengthen the island’s anti-aircraft and anti-missile systems. Beijing considers this support undermines China’s relations with the United States.
